Additive Manufacturing Quality Coordinator

Contract until 23/12/2025 (Likely extensions, 6 - 12-month renewals)

Crewe (Fully onsite)

Adecco working in partnership with Bentley Motors are looking for an Additive Manufacturing Quality Coordinator to coordinate the implementation of quality assurance processes related to additive manufacturing

Purpose of the Role

  • Perform regular inspections and testing of materials and components using different techniques to maintain compliance with relevant standards
  • Work alongside the engineering team to develop and deliver component non-compliance solutions related to production applications
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ives & process efficiency improvements throughout the facility while maintaining good documentation standards
  • Lead additive manufacturing facility 5S activities throughout the facility
  • Collaborate with additive manufacturing technicians to complete total preventative maintenance schedules for all AM systems
  • Coordinate goods in/out activities i.e. material stock checks, material ordering, spare parts and consumables ordering, recycling & waste material disposal
  • Develop, maintain and present performance and quality related KPI's
  • Work with external service providers to ensure planned and unplanned service visits are completed effectively with minimal disruption
  • Perform post-processing on parts with particular focus on delivery of applications via Lithography based Metal Manufacturing Technology (LMM)
  • Complete sub assembly of additive manufactured components
  • Support AM team with advanced research and innovation projects

About You - Skills & Experience

  • Experience in the field of additive manufacturing
  • Strong attention to detail with a keen eye for identifying process and product deviations
  • Analytical mindset with the ability to interrogate data and draw conclusions
  • Ability to work in a high-pressure, customer-oriented environment with a focus on delivering right first time
  • Pro-active approach to solving problems and comfortable using their own initiative
  • Excellent communication skills across multiple levels and roles
  • Experience in automotive industry (preferable)
  • Highly competent in Microsoft Office applications

About the Team

The Technical Development team is based within the R&D Workshop. It is split into 2 areas of responsibility:

  • Additive Manufacturing - Develop & maintain a world class AM facility, accessible to all colleagues.
  • Prototype Technical Development - Generates & execute the technical method to build or update R&D vehicles.
